Garlic Roasted Potatoes With Melted Cheese

Ingredients

Adjust Servings:
3 yukon gold potatoes
2 tablespoons extra virgin olive oil, divided
5 garlic cloves, finely minced
2 cups manchego cheese, shredded
1/2 teaspoon sweet smoked spanish paprika
1 pinch sea salt, to taste
freshly cracked black pepper
1/4 cup freshly chopped chives

      Steps

      1
      Done

      Preheat Oven to 475°f.

      2
      Done

      Rinse and Pat Dry 3 Yukon Gold Potatoes, Then Cut Each One Into 1/2 Inch Thick Pieces, and Place Into a Large Bowl.

      3
      Done

      to the Potatoes Add the Minced Garlic, 2 Tablespoon of the Olive Oil, and Season With Salt and Pepper. Toss Together Until Well Combined.

      4
      Done

      Transfer the Coated Potatoes Onto a Baking Tray Lined With Parchment Paper, Make Sure They Are in a Single Layer So They Roast Evenly, Add Into a Preheated Oven.

      5
      Done

      After 25 Minutes Remove the Potatoes from the Oven, Set Oven to Broil, Transfer Them Into an Oven-Proof Pan (or You Can Just Leave Them on the Baking Tray), Sprinkle 2 Cups of Shredded Manchego Cheese Over the Potatoes and a Sprinkle of Sweet Smoked Paprika, Add Back Into the Oven Until the Cheese Is Fully Melted. Remove from the Oven and Sprinkle With Freshly Chopped Chives.
